  • What does climate control mean for storage units in Cold Spring, MN?
    Climate control is a term used to describe a storage unit that keeps your belongings safe from the outside extreme temperatures by regulating the climate inside the unit. Climate-controlled units in Cold Spring, MN protect your items from mold, warping, discoloring, fading, and melting due to extreme heat and cold. Most Cold Spring, MN climate-controlled units will maintain a temperature of somewhere between 60 to 80 degrees Fahrenheit for your unit.

  • What is the height of the storage units in Cold Spring, MN?
    Most storage units come with a height of about eight feet. There are some self-storage units in Cold Spring, MN that may have different height sizes. For example, storage lockers have a ceiling height of around five feet, and units that hold vehicles and watercrafts come with ceilings that are higher than eight feet to be able to accommodate larger RVs and boats.   • Are storage unit lease agreements in Cold Spring, MN monthly?
    Storage unit lease agreements can vary in their duration, but many facilities in Cold Spring, MN offer monthly lease agreements. This means that you can rent a storage unit on a month-to-month basis, allowing for flexibility in terms of how long you need the unit for. However, some facilities may offer longer lease options such as quarterly, bi-annual or annual leases.
  • How wide are the doors on storage units in Cold Spring, MN?
    Storage units in Cold Spring, MN have two types of doors: swing and roll up. Swing doors open just like a traditional bedroom door, whereas roll-up doors open just like your garage door. Roll-up doors come with an opening width of about eight to ten feet.

About Cold Spring, MN

Located in Stearns County, MN, Cold Spring is a small city with a population of just under 5,000 people. The city is known for its quaint downtown area, which is home to several unique shops and restaurants. Cold Spring is also located near a number of popular outdoor recreation areas, including the Lake Wobegon Trail and the Sauk River.
